For physicians searching for the "quickest" legal path to practice in multiple states, the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C) is the main option. This agreement among taking part U.S. states simplifies the licensing process for physicians who desire to practice in numerous jurisdictions.
How the IMLC Speeds Up the Process:Unified Application: The physician applies through their State of Principal License (SPL).Confirmation Efficiency: Once the SPL confirms the physician's eligibility, the practitioner can "select" other member states.Quick Issuance: Because the primary background check and verification are currently completed, member states can typically release a license within days or a few weeks.Essential Components for a Fast Application

One method to essentially "purchase" time and performance is to make use of the Federation Credentials Verification Service (FCVS), managed by the Federation of State Medical Boards (FSMB).

FCVS develops a long-term, confirmed portfolio of a doctor's primary source qualifications. Even when trying to speed up a medical license, certain "warnings" or administrative errors can stall an application for months.
Irregular Work History: Any space in employment longer than 30 days normally requires a written explanation. Failure to provide this upfront leads to a "demand for information" (RFI), which resets the clock.Incomplete Malpractice History: Physicians should note all closed and pending claims. Boards frequently cross-reference this with the NPDB.Non-Responsive References: Many boards require peer recommendations. If these individuals do not return documents quickly, the license remains "pending."Failure to Disclose Minor Legal Issues: This includes old DUIs or administrative marks from medical school.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can you truly "purchase" a medical license?
No, you can not buy a legitimate medical license as an item. You can, however, spend for services (like IMLC fees, FCVS, or credentialing firms) that considerably speed up the administrative procedure of being granted a license by a federal government board.
2. Which state has the fastest medical licensing process?
States that are members of the IMLC (like Alabama, Arizona, or West Virginia) are normally the fastest if you currently hold a qualifying license in another Compact state. Outside the Compact, states like Florida and Indiana are known for having reasonably efficient online application systems.

4. Does the IMLC work for International Medical Graduates (IMGs)?
Yes, as long as the IMG satisfies all the specific requirements, including having a specialized board accreditation from the ABMS or AOABOS and holding a complete, unlimited license in a Compact state.
5. Will my license stand for telemedicine?
Typically, yes. Many states require you to be certified in the state where the patient lies. Utilizing the IMLC is the most common way for telemedicine doctors to "rapidly" obtain the numerous licenses required for a nationwide practice.
